Individual:
Science Hall
Caption in the year book reads: "I have heard of a boy and good words
went with his name". George and his brother, Hudnall, are also
mentioned as private pupils in the dramatic arts department. They
travelled by train from Texas. George and Hudnall were only able to
remain at the college for one year, due to finances, even though they
tried to work all that they could in order to stay there. Some of
George's odd jobs were cleaning the sewers and pumping the pipe organ
at church.
